What is an Exness Server IP Address?
The Exness server IP address is the numerical label assigned to the Exness trading servers. This address is part of a network that facilitates communication between your trading platform and the servers where your trades are executed. When you connect to Exness to make trades, submit orders, or analyze market data, your connection is made through this server IP address. How to Find the Exness Server IP Address?
Finding the exact IP address for Exness servers generally involves checking through the trading platform or directly contacting customer support. However, for technical users, there are also various methods to determine the IP address. Here’s a general guide:
- Open your trading platform (MT4/MT5).
- Navigate to the connection settings, where your server information is displayed.
- Look for the server name or details; sometimes, it includes the IP address.
- If you cannot find it, consider reaching out to Exness customer support for accurate details.
How Does Server Location Affect Trading?
The geographical location of the server can significantly impact trading performance. Exness employs multiple servers across different regions to provide optimized access for traders worldwide. Here are some key points regarding server location:
- Reduced Latency: Closer server locations mean reduced latency, resulting in faster data transmission and more timely trade execution.
- Market Access: Different servers may provide access to different markets, enhancing your trading options.
